It all began in September 2024 with broken bones and a punctured lung.

An accident that changed everything

While many roads lead to Plaece, ours began with an accident in Thailand.

Paul, a science- and trauma-informed breathwork coach, was already deep in the frustration so many practitioners know too well. He'd been building his breathwork business and cobbling together a patchwork of tools. Spreadsheets here, YouTube links there, email threads everywhere. All of it trying to support his clients in a way that actually felt... supportive. So while recovering from serious injuries, he started building something different. A platform where he could:

  • Create and deliver coaching programs for his 1:1 clients without the tech headache

  • Give clients a daily toolbox of curated activities - no more decision fatigue or overwhelm

  • Build a real home for his community, where clients could connect with each other, not just with him

  • Deliver programs that let people learn at their own pace, with online guidance when they need it

The goal was simple: one seamless app his clients could actually use every single day.

Ann's story started differently. In the corporate world, climbing ladders that led to the top felt soulless. After years of burnout and feeling disconnected from work that mattered, she left to become a freelance marketer for small business owners. She helped them:

  • Refresh their brand strategy, so it actually reflects who they are

  • Make sense of their tech stack and connect the systems causing overwhelm

  • Drive initiatives that created real awareness, education, and growth

Then came the accident. Ann became one of Paul's breathwork clients as part of her recovery. And suddenly, she was on the other side of the experience. Trying to navigate spreadsheets, hunt down YouTube links, and piece together emails while dealing with physical pain and mental fog. It was too much. Way too much.

That's when it clicked for both of us: wellness practitioners and coaches deserve a platform built for how they actually work, and for how their clients actually want to receive wisdom, support, and community.

Not another generic tool that forces you to adapt to it. But something designed around the real, beautiful work of guiding people through transformation.

That's why Plaece exists.

So... What Is Plaece?

Plaece is an all-in-one platform designed specifically for holistic and wellness practitioners (breathwork coaches, sound healers, mindfulness and life coaches, wellbeing practitioners, and energy healers) to help them manage clients while delivering programs, sessions, community, and digital experiences in a beautifully simple app.

Why It Matters

When we started researching platforms and apps, we realized we actually needed to talk to people. So we did. And based on countless conversations, we kept hearing the same things from practitioners, coaches, and healers. They want:

  • A platform tailored to holistic and spiritual wellness, not a generic one-size-fits-all tool

  • A seamless experience for both practitioners and clients (simple, intuitive, and supportive)

  • Reduced tech overwhelm through better integrations and thoughtful design. Less is more.

  • To work with real people so you talk directly to us, not bots or faceless support queues

  • To be heard and see their feedback turned into actual features
